Which to use
“humane” is an adjective and “Hyman” is a name - they look or sound alike but fill different roles in a sentence.

Side-by-Side Comparison
| Feature | humane | Hyman |
|---|---|---|
| Definition | Having or showing concern for the pain or suffering of another; compassionate. | A male given name from Hebrew. |
